A comprehensive archive of Donald Trump's speeches, interviews, and public statements with a focus on raw, unedited footage without commentary. The system provides searchable transcripts linked to video timestamps.
The Trump Archive project is designed to:
- Monitor YouTube channels for Trump-related content
- Download, process, and archive videos with transcripts
- Detect and filter commentary vs. direct statements
- Provide a searchable API and UI for exploring the content
- Enable clipping, sharing, and referencing specific statements
- YouTube Monitoring: Hybrid system using WebSub (PubSubHubbub) notifications with API polling fallback
- Video Filtering: Relevance scoring to identify Trump-related content
- Content Download: Using yt-dlp for reliable video/audio acquisition
- Transcript Generation: Convert speech to text with timestamps
- Commentary Detection: AI-powered system to identify and filter commentary
- Speaker Diarization: Identify when Trump is speaking versus others
- Topic Identification: Automatically categorize content by topic
- FastAPI Backend: Provides endpoints for accessing the archive
- Interactive UI: Search, browse, and interact with archived content
- Timestamp Linking: Direct access to specific moments in videos

The system uses a modular architecture with several key components:
- Monitoring Service: Watches for new content using WebSub and scheduled polling
- Processing Pipeline: Handles downloading, transcription, and analysis
- Storage Layer: Manages structured data for efficient retrieval
- API Server: Provides endpoints for accessing the archive
- Frontend: User interface for exploring and interacting with content
The API provides several endpoints for accessing the archive:
GET /videos: List available videos with filtering optionsGET /videos/{video_id}: Get details for a specific videoGET /videos/{video_id}/transcript: Get the full transcript for a videoGET /search: Search across all transcriptsGET /topics: Get list of available topicsGET /topics/{topic_id}/segments: Get transcript segments for a specific topic
